Move set_fallback to Reactor from Handle. (#93)
The caller should be required to have control of a reactor when setting it as a fallback. A `Handle` is used to pass into libraries and functions and should not grant capability of using the associated reactor as a fallback. Closes #71

/// Configures the fallback handle to be returned from `Handle::default`.
|
||||
///
|
||||
/// The `Handle::default()` function will by default lazily spin up a global
|
||||
/// thread and run a reactor on this global thread. This behavior is not
|
||||
/// always desirable in all applications, however, and sometimes a different
|
||||
/// fallback reactor is desired.
|
||||
///
|
||||
/// This function will attempt to globally alter the return value of
|
||||
/// `Handle::default()` to return the `handle` specified rather than a
|
||||
/// lazily initialized global thread. If successful then all future calls to
|
||||
/// `Handle::default()` which would otherwise fall back to the global thread
|
||||
/// will instead return a clone of the handle specified.
|
||||
///
|
||||
/// # Errors
|
||||
///
|
||||
/// This function may not always succeed in configuring the fallback handle.
|
||||
/// If this function was previously called (or perhaps concurrently called
|
||||
/// on many threads) only the *first* invocation of this function will
|
||||
/// succeed. All other invocations will return an error.
|
||||
///
|
||||
/// Additionally if the global reactor thread has already been initialized
|
||||
/// then this function will also return an error. (aka if `Handle::default`
|
||||
/// has been called previously in this program).
|
||||
pub fn set_fallback(&self) -> Result<(), SetDefaultError> {
|
||||
set_fallback(self.handle())
|
||||
}
